CVE-2023-27859

IBM Db2 10.1, 10.5, and 11.1 could allow a remote user to execute arbitrary code caused by installing like named jar files across multiple databases.  A user could exploit this by installing a malicious jar file that overwrites the existing like named jar file in another database.  IBM X-Force ID:  249205.
